Learn more about Lumajang

Climb the slopes of Mount Semeru in Bromo Tengger Semeru National Park for spectacular sunrise views over East Java's volcanic landscape. Discover local culture at Lumajang's traditional markets where farmers sell mangosteen, snake fruit, and the region's famous pisang agung banana varieties.

Explore the stunning Bromo Tengger Semeru National Park, where you can hike up to Mount Bromo for a breathtaking sunrise. Experience the thrill of off-road adventures through the rugged terrain and marvel at the enchanting beauty of the surrounding landscapes.

Discover the Tumpak Sewa Waterfall, a spectacular cascade surrounded by lush greenery. You can trek down to the base for a refreshing swim, or admire the view from above, capturing unforgettable photos of this natural wonder.

Experience the exhilaration of river rafting on the Glidik River, navigating through exhilarating rapids. This adrenaline-pumping adventure offers stunning views of the lush valleys and a chance to bond with fellow adventurers while enjoying the rush of the water.

Try canyoning at Semeru Canyon, where you can rappel down waterfalls and navigate through narrow gorges. This thrilling experience combines hiking, swimming, and climbing, providing an unforgettable adventure amidst beautiful natural scenery.

Best time to go to Lumajang

The best time to visit Lumajang can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Lumajang falls in November, when vis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with frequent rain. The coolest average temperature in Lumajang falls in July,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January76.8°F (24.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
February76.6°F (24.8°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age
March76.8°F (24.9°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April77.0°F (25.0°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
May76.6°F (24.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
June75.4°F (24.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July74.1°F (23.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ly Low
August74.3°F (23.5°C)No Rain (Dry)Mostly SunnyModerately HighAverage
September75.7°F (24.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ly Low
October77.5°F (25.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November77.7°F (25.4°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December77.2°F (25.1°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Lumajang

Accessing Lumajang, East Java, is convenient via two major airports. Surabaya (SUB-Juanda) is situated 96.6km away, with notable hotels like JW Marriott Surabaya and Hotel Majapahit Surabaya, both 14.5km from the airport, offering various airport shuttle services. Shangri-La Surabaya, 12.9km from SUB-Juanda, also provides reliable transport options. Alternatively, Malang (MLG-Abdul Rachman Saleh) is 59.5km from Lumajang. Recommended hotels include Hotel Tugu Malang, just 9.7km away, and The Singhasari Resort, 17.7km from the airport, both offering shuttle services. Grand Mercure Malang Mirama is a 4-star option located 6.4km from Malang airport, ensuring easy access for travellers.
